Description

Forestry seedling watering device
Technical Field
The utility model relates to a forestry technical field especially relates to a forestry seedling watering device.
Background
At present, in the aspect of forestry cultivation, the cultivation of seedling is a big engineering, generally cultivates in large batch, and seedling growth needs all supply some nutrient solution or moisture untimely, if adopt the manual work to supply, and the work load is very big, and nutrient solution or moisture volume are big moreover, and the transportation is very inconvenient for the work of supplying nutrient solution or watering is difficult to go on, and when supplying nutrient solution or moisture, sprays inhomogeneously.

Preferably, the branch pipe is a telescopic water pipe.
Preferably, the sliding plate is provided with a through hole matched with the branch pipe.
Preferably, a storage battery is arranged in the battery box.
Preferably, a plurality of stirring blades are arranged on the stirring roller.
Preferably, the trunk line can be equipped with a plurality of branch pipes, can be equipped with a plurality of slides on the slide rail, and one is divided and manages a slide.
The utility model provides a pair of forestry seedling watering device, beneficial effect lies in: the utility model discloses the work load of staff has been reduced, and the transportation is convenient, make the work of watering become simple, and spray evenly, when needs water for the seedling, start first water pump, take out water in the water tank, then start the second water pump, water for the seedling through the shower nozzle, the second through-hole, the cooperation setting of slide rail and slide, can remove the slide as required, thereby remove and manage the position that needs and water or supply the nutrient solution to the seedling, when the seedling needs supply the nutrient solution, pour the nutrient solution into the water tank earlier, then start first water pump and draw water, when taking out a certain amount, stop drawing water, then the starter motor, make stirring roller stirring nutrient solution, after the stirring, stop motor, then start the work that the second water pump supplied the nutrient solution to the seedling.
